Microsoft Ends Skype Era, Shifts to Free Teams in May
Microsoft has announced that it will shut down Skype in May, replacing it with a free version of Microsoft Teams. This move comes as platforms like WhatsApp, Zoom, FaceTime, and Messenger have taken over the VoIP communication space, relegating traditional cellphone calls via services like Skype to the past.
According to The Verge, existing Skype users will be able to transition seamlessly to Microsoft Teams, where they can access their message history and contacts without needing to create a new account. However, Microsoft will discontinue support for domestic and international calls through Skype.
Users who wish to retain their Skype data, such as photos and conversation histories, can export this information. Microsoft has provided a tool to assist those who do not want to switch to Teams in viewing their Skype chat history.
The deadline for making a decision is approaching, as Skype will cease operations on May 5. Microsoft will continue to honor existing Skype credits but will no longer offer new customers the paid Skype features that enable international and domestic calls.
The primary feature lost with Skype's shutdown is the ability to make calls to cellphones. Microsoft's vice president of product, Amit Fulay, told The Verge that while telephony functionality was valuable during Skype's peak popularity, it is less relevant today. "Part of the reason is we look at the usage and the trends, and this functionality was great at the time when voice over IP (VoIP) wasn’t available and mobile data plans were very expensive," Fulay explained. "If we look at the future, that’s not a thing we want to be in."
Microsoft acquired Skype for $8.5 billion in 2011, with the goal of enhancing its focus on real-time video and voice communications and tapping into Skype’s 160-plus million active users at the time. Skype once played a significant role in Windows devices and was even highlighted as a key feature for Xbox consoles. However, Microsoft acknowledges that Skype's user base has not grown in recent years, prompting a shift in focus towards Microsoft Teams for consumer use.
